Very nice IPA--I know, the label says it's an IIPA, but c'mon. It's 7.8%--juicy as hell, with an aroma that gives off waves and waves of grapefruit, mango, and soap, and a fruity hop core bursting with citrus, berry and tropical notes. Grainy, biscuit-leaning malt adds a solid base, while the back end develops a nice blend of pine, bubblegum, earth, and bitterness. Pours a hazed gold with a never-ending white head and tons of lacing. Creamy, easygoing feel makes this pint way too easy to sip. Lovely brew.
